noise at 1500 - 2000 rpm like a plate / sheet rattle

Hi, I have a 2.4L engine and I notice the engine makes a noise like a plate / sheet rattle noise at 1500 - 2000 idle. It's irregular. The 2008 HHR has only 40 000 miles on it.

Has anyone else detected this sound or an idea where it could come from.

roli - noises are pretty hard to help diagnose over the internet, but we can help point you to a few things to check:

- check the flex joint between the catalytic converter, and the exhaust manifold for leaks - they do wear out, and can make a rattle sound
- check the heat shielding on the exhaust system, especially the catalytic convertor cover
- check the mounts for the air filter box/cover - the rear mount has been known to break and cause a rattling noise (I think it is in the back right side towards the passengers door)

Otherwise, have someone blip the throttle several times with you looking under the hood to determine where it is coming from.

Hopefully others may pop in with a few more suggestions.

I have a noise that is similar to that. It's the heat shield on the exhaust system just past the flex joint near the firewall. There is an upper shield and a lower shield, the lower one is rattling. I'm just waiting for a chance to fix it. It probably rusted free around the hold-down bolt, which is what usually happens.

Welcome to the site. As mentioned above I would look at the air filter bracket. I have had them fail and break. Mine made quite a lot of noise at times. The exhaust flex pipe and shields are a good one also.

Thanks for the advices.
The noise comes when the car is not driving (shift in P or N) engine is running and i accelerate to 1500 -2000 rpm. Sometetimes at lower rpm.
I noticed it the first time when i started the engine and the engine was idling.
It sounds like the noise comes from the passenger side.
